Business
Tyman Limited designs, manufactures and supplies engineered fenestration components and access solutions to the global construction industry; its core offerings include single- and multipoint locking systems, decorative handle trim sets, precision rollers, operators, tie bar locks, hinges for casement and awning windows, hardware for sliding and hung windows, locks, keepers, integrated tilt latches, balance systems, seals and extruded profiles; in addition, the company provides specialty access and safety products such as smoke vents, roof access hatches, floor access doors and ladder posts. Operating through three main divisions--Tyman North America, Tyman UK & Ireland, and Tyman International--it supplies decorative and security hardware, smartware under the ERA brand, weather seals, Giesse-branded aluminum hardware, architectural door hardware, roof hatches, floor and wall access panels, riser doors, smoke vents and ladders to residential and commercial door and window fabricators, manufacturers, distributors and wholesalers. The Tyman International division offers hardware and seals under the Schlegel, Giesse and Reguitti brands, with production facilities across multiple countries serving over 100 markets worldwide. Founded in 1838 and formerly known as Tyman plc, the company, headquartered in Ripley, Derbyshire, United Kingdom, completed its acquisition by Quanex Building Products Corporation in August 2024 for approximately 788 million pounds, transitioning to operate as a subsidiary, delisting from the London Stock Exchange and changing its name to Tyman Limited.
